When Rita Wright got a job as a receptionist at Motown in 1965, little did she realise that in the space of seven years her life would be transformed beyond all recognition. SYREETA-ONE TO ONE. Mention the name Syreeta, and somewhat predictably, most people remember her as being married to Stevie Wonder. That, however, is doing Syreeta a huge disservice.
